ABOUT ME

After studying Biology in Munich and Tübingen and postdoc experience in cochlear hair cell physiology at the University of Sussex, in 2001 I established an auditory research group at Frankfurt University. My focus is the auditory system of mammals and insects since I am fascinated by evolutionary sensory adaptations. Special topics covered by my department are echolocation of bats, inner ear mechanics and otoacoustic emissions, and neuropharmacology of the auditory system.
